Default 4.8 mods

A local guy is having a "professional lsx engine builder" gather him up some mods for his 4.8 with 3.42 gears. He wants me to do the tuning once its all done so I told him to get me all the specs on cam and everything before hand so I would know what to expect.

Here is what the guy wants to order for him.
Thumpr 291THR9 235/249 .573 .558 109
LS6 Springs
Hardened Push rods
TB converter


I told him the cam is way too big with a stall too small and he will be peaking the springs out on lift. He told the guy he needs to pull a trailer from time to time and this is what he came up with.
